  • Patent number: 4876984
    Abstract: An apparatus for forming a thin film having a vacuum container evacuated to high vacuum and receiving a gas for vapor deposition, a source of evaporation for evaporating a substance, a counter electrode holding a substrate to be vapor-deposited, a grid disposed between the source and the electrode for accelerating the evaporated substance, and an electronic gun for emitting thermions, which are hit on the evaporated substances to ionize them.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: June 9, 1988
    Date of Patent: October 31, 1989
    Assignee: Ricoh Company, Ltd.
    Inventors: Mikio Kinoshita, Wasaburo Ohta, Toru Miyabori
  • Patent number: 4818074
    Abstract: A projection device for irradiating a light to a display device and optically magnifying and projecting a reflection light therefrom includes a liquid crystal cell, a first polarization device and a reflection device disposed respectively on the opposite side from the irradiated side of the liquid crystal cell and a second polarization device and optical magnifying means disposed respectively on an optical path of the reflection light reflected by said reflection device and outgoing from said liquid crystal cell.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: September 1, 1987
    Date of Patent: April 4, 1989
    Assignee: Ricoh Company, Ltd.
    Inventors: Kenya Yokoi, Takamichi Enomoto, Fuyuhiko Matsumoto, Wasaburo Ohta, Toru Miyabori, Akihiko Kanemoto, Haruo Iimura, Takaaki Miyashita
